1. XenForo 1.5.14 中文版——支持中文搜索!现已发布!查看详情
  2. Xenforo 爱好者讨论群:215909318 XenForo专区

科技 删除Windows 8中“不存在”的文件图标

本帖由 漂亮的石头2013-02-05 发布。版面名称:新闻聚焦

  1. 漂亮的石头

    漂亮的石头 版主 管理成员

    注册:
    2012-02-10
    帖子:
    488,429
    赞:
    48
    感谢Windows Party的投递
    在Windows 8中使用Firefox浏览器下载文件后,在下载目录莫名产生了一个奇怪的文件——无法重命名,无法删除,提示文件不存在——不影响使用但是十分碍眼。本文针对这样一个不存在的文件,提供了一种解决办法。
    本人有一个十分不好的习惯,就是将桌面当作一个临时文件夹,将一些内容下载到桌面后再一起整理。虽然会在一定程度上影响系统的相应速度,但是由于碍眼,便会被迫经常整理。
    就在这种情况下,使用Windows 8 Pro(Build 9200)+Firefox (18.0.1)下载的一个图片出现了问题……
    [​IMG]
    Figure 1the missing file
    对这样一个大小为0,无论选择删除或者重命名都回提示“Item Not Found”的文件,虽然不会影响系统的使用,但是在桌面上占用一个图标的位置,确实美观。
    [​IMG]
    Figure 2 Item Not Found dialog box
    既然直接删除无解,有想象到命令提示符可以强制删除一些程序,为什么不尝试一下呢?
    点击WinKey+R组合键打开“运行”对话框,输入cmd后回车。
    [​IMG]
    Figure 3 run cmd
    首先,定位到出现问题文件的文件夹:
    [​IMG]
    Figure 4 Go to Desktop Floder
    既然提示文件找不到,那就先看一下在DOS下面能否识别到错误的文件,使用“dir”命令查看一下桌面下的文件列表,可以清晰地看到一个大小为0的文件。
    [​IMG]
    Figure 5 List the files in the error folder
    使用删除命令删除对应的文件。为了防止在输入过程中出现错误,直接复制桌面文件的名称再进行粘贴。
    [​IMG]
    Figure 6 Delete the Error File
    但是实验的结果并不是十分的理想,依旧提示找不到相应的文件,错误文件仍旧在桌面上。
    考虑到最初的DOS只能支持8个字符+3个扩展名,使用“dir /x”命令列出8.3格式文件名,尝试使用该格式文件名进行删除。
    [​IMG]
    Figure 7 list files in error folder via 8.3 file names
    见证奇迹的时刻到了——执行操作后发现,桌面上错误的文件不再存在,再次列出文件列表也表示一切正常:
    [​IMG]
    Figure 8 File list without error file
    此外,可以尝试在桌面新建一个文件夹后,将“不存在”的文件拖入文件夹中连同文件夹一起删除。(该方法未经测试)。
     
正在加载...